第6章 液压系统的 PLC控制
6.1 PLC和继电器-接触器的比较
PLC是微机技术与继电器常规控制技术相结合的产物,是在顺序控制
器与微机控制器的基础上发展起来的,是一种以微机处理器为核心的用作数字控制的专用工业控制机。PLC和传统的继电器-接触器控制系统比较,具有可靠性高,逻辑功能强,体积小,可现修改程序,具有远程通信联网功能,易于与计算机接口,能对模拟量进行控制,具备高速计数与位控等高性能模块等优异性能。而且非计算机专业人员也能掌握运用
?11?。
6.2 选择PLC产品 6.3 PLC系列产品介绍
6.3.1 PLC品牌系列
6.3.1.1 OMRON系列
OMRON公司的SYSMAC C系列可编程控制器包括最大I/O点数在140点以下的C20P,C20等微型PLC;最大I/O点数在480以下的C120,C200H等小型紧凑式配置PLC;I/O点数在1024点的C1000H等中型PLC;I/O点数在2048点的C2000H等大型PLC。OMRON系列可编程控制器原是采用美国MOTOROLA公司微处理器芯片开发的产品,将其用于控制过程时,系统设计和软件开发各有特殊风格,此处仅介绍C200H。
C200H系统存储方式是将系统存储器、用户存储器、数据存储器和实际输入输出接口、功能模板等,统一按绝对地址形成组成系统。将计算机物理内存与逻辑名称建立起一一对应关系,如I/O继电器对应输入输出设备的映象寄存器。其指令系统十分丰富,共有145条指令,不仅支持梯形图逻辑,还支持比较复杂的算术运算、子程序和中断等功能非常接近计算机的汇编语言。在进行控制系统设计时,从硬件、I/O配置、软件框架到设备之间的时序关系均需用户自行规划和考虑,因此这种设计方法只适用于小型PLC控制系统。 6.3.1.2 AB系列
20世纪80年代中期,将AB公司的大型控制器PLC-3和小型控制器PLC-5/15,PLC-5/25配合使用,在高速链路规约DH+、DH下,构成集中控制网
- 22 -
络,成为许多大型工程的选择。90年代,AB公司使用代号为1785的普通系列产品PLC-5/20,PLC-5/40,PLC-5/80,和具有太网功能的产品PLC-5/20E,PLC-5/40E,PLC-5/80E,构成三级控制网络形式的可编程控制器系列产品,一度成为市场主流。20世纪90年代中期以来,AB公司的产品有两个发展趋势:第一,PLC机型向大型小型及微小型方向发展;第二,注意提高网络信息的实时性能,发展了网络控制。 6.3.1.3 SIMATIC系列
SIMATICS7家族可编程控制器是西门子公司于1995年年底推出的新一代产品,在性能、体积、重量、指令系统、运行速度等方面较过去有了全面的提高。
S7-200可编程控制器和其它可编程控制器比较,软硬件设计先进,使用了高品质材料和电子器件,具有更高的可靠性和更丰富的性能,硬件体积小,重量轻,安装方便,维护容易,采用固定式结构结合模块式扩展的机构方式,具有很好的经济性和更强的适用性。
从某种意义上说,SIMATIC S7系列PLC代表了现代可编程控制器发展的方向。
6.3.2 选择本设计的PLC产品
通过对PLC产品的分析,考虑到西门子公司SIMATICS7系列编程性能好,本设计选择德国西门字公司生产的S7-200。
6.4 S7-200的硬件组成
S7-200是以固定机构的基本单元为主,并可选用开关量,模拟量等扩展单元组成的系统。具有工作环境要求低,功耗低,体积小,安装方便等特点。
S7-200硬件还包括:专用的手持式编程器和显示器,操作面板等外围设备及电缆、安装导轨等附件。
6.4.1 基本单元
S7-200基本单元包括:CPU,电源,I/O,通讯接口等。根据基本单元上输入输出点的数量进行PLC型号的选择。
6.4.2 确定系统的总点数
输入(启动按钮,定位夹紧钮,松开拔销钮,压力继电器开关,快进行程开关,工进行程开关,终点复位行程开关),共28个点。
输出(1钻头快进电磁铁,2钻头快进电磁铁,1扩头快进电磁铁,2扩头快进电磁铁,探测快进电磁铁,1攻丝快进电磁铁,2攻丝快进电磁铁,1钻头工进电磁铁,2钻头工进电磁铁,1扩头工进电磁铁,2扩头工进电磁铁,1攻丝工进电磁铁,2攻丝工进电磁铁,1钻头快退电磁铁,2
- 23 -
钻头快退电磁铁,1扩头快退电磁铁,2扩头快退电磁铁,探测快退电磁铁,1攻丝工退电磁铁,2攻丝工退电磁铁,1攻丝快退电磁铁,2攻丝快退电磁铁,松开拔销电磁铁,定位夹紧电磁铁,油泵电机电磁接触器,1、2钻头电动机电磁接触器,1、2扩头电动机电磁接触器,1、2攻丝电机电磁接触器),共31个点。
6.4.3 确定PLC的型号
选用CPU226,为13,11/8,8,它有24个输入点,16个输出点,已经算是有很多的I/O数的CPU了,但还是不够用,尚缺4个输入点,15个输出点,得扩展一个模块。
扩展一个8,8/4,4,8的模块EM223 24VDC输入/继电器输出。
6.4.4 CPU及工作方式
S7-200的CPU在基本单元内,它是S7-200的“大脑”,包括位处理器,内部管理程序存储器,用户程序存储器,数据存储器及其它控制电路。S7-200的CPU采用了最新的软硬件技术,设计先进,CPU的功能灵活,处理速度快。
CPU的工作方式有停机方式和运行方式两种:
(1)STOP方式(停机方式):在该状态下,可把用户程序装入PLC的用户程序存储器,数据送入,改变配置等操作。
(2)RUN方式(运行方式):PLC执行用户程序
S7-200使用24VDC或120/230VAC两种供电电源。在基本单元内部采用开关电源,具有耗电低,适应电压范围宽和整机体积小,重量轻等特点。
外部供电电源接在基本单元上端子排右侧的三个接线端上,S7-200基本单元下端子排右侧的两个接线端子,对外提供一个24V直流电源。
6.4.5 I/O及状态显示
基本单元上部接线端子排左侧起为输出接线端子,下部接线端子排左侧起为输入接线端子,I/O状态显示区在基本单元下部。
6.4.6 扩展单元
基本单元通过右侧的扩展口与扩展单元左的扩展口,用总线连接器连接。扩展单元间的连接通过上一个扩展单元右侧的扩展接口,与下一个扩展单元右侧扩展接口,用总线连接器连接。总线连接器是扩展单元的标准附件。
扩展单元内部+5VDC工作电流由基本单元提供,通过总线连接器,基本单元向扩展单元提供+5VDC的内部工作电流。
- 24 -
6.4.7 S7-200的地址分配方法
是采用循环扫描方法。在每次扫描的第一步读入输入信号的状态,存入指定的存储区域,然后执行用户程序,将执行结果存入指定区域,最后传给输出执行控制。这样,各个开关量I/O与存储区域需定义和分配地址,实现一一对应。
I/O信号存放的区域在S7-200的数据空间中,数据空间由数据存储器和数据目标存储器组成。开关量输入存入数据存储区域的输入映象寄存器(区定义为:I),开关量输出(OUTPUT)存放在数扩展单元据存储中的输出映象寄存器(区定义为:O)。
模拟量的存储器在模拟量扩展单元中,属于数据目标存储器,在PLC运行时即时读模拟量输入和写模拟量输出,并完成模拟量现实值(如电压,电流)与反映该现实值的数据量(二进制数)之间的模/数,数/模转换。在CPU工作进给到执行用户程序时,根据用户程序CPU对模拟量存储器读写数据。
模拟量输入存入数据目标存储器中的模拟量输入区(区定义为:AI),模拟量输出存入数据目标存储器中的模拟量输出区(区定义为:OI)。
6.5 PLC的编程
6.5.1 PLC的编程思想
可以用设计继电器电路图的方法来设计较简单的梯形图,即在一些典型电路的基础上,根据被控对象对控制系统的要求,不断的修改和完善梯形图。有时需要多次反复的调试和修改梯形图,增加一些中间编程元件和触点,最后才能得到一个满意的结果。
这种方法没有普遍的规律可循,具有很大的试探性和随意思性,最后的结果不是唯一的,设计所用的时间、设计的质量和设计者的经验有很大关系,所以有人把这种方法叫经验设计法。
而所谓顺序控制,就是按照生产工艺预先规定的顺序,在各个输入信号的作用下,根据内部状态和时间的顺序,在生产过程中各个执行机构自动有秩序的进行操作。使用顺序控制设计发时,首先根据系统的工艺过程,画出顺序功能图,然后根据顺序功能图画出梯形图。
本系统即采用经验设计法。即以先设计出的电气控制原理图为基础,对应的将其中间继电器J改成中间寄存器M,将其中的按钮SB,行程开关S,压力继电器YJ该成对应的输入接口I,将其中的换向阀的各电磁铁CT和
本系统即采用经验设计法。即以先设计出的电气控制原理图为基础,对应的将其中间继电器J改成中间寄存器M,将其中的按钮SB,行程开关S,压力继电器YJ该成对应的输入接口I,将其中的换向阀的各电磁铁CT和 电动机KM改成相应的输出Q,PLC程序的雏形就诞生了。然后在此基础上进
- 25 -

